Academy announces Best Foreign Language Film candidates

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ences revealed this year's contenders for the Best Foreign Language Film Oscar earlier today. The best movies from 63 countries - a record number of submissions - were announced by Academy president Sid Ganis. The awards for outstanding achievements in cinema in 2007 will be presented at the annual awards ceremony on February 24, 2008 at the Kodak Theatre in Hollywood.
